How Ecommerce & Online Retail Signal Integrity is Quantified

The reputation scores in the Ecommerce & Online Retail sector are derived from a deterministic analysis of machine-readable signals. Below are the primary indicators used to distinguish high-substance entities from low-clarity signals.

Signal Interference Factors

Signals that indicate high noise interference and reduced retrieval clarity:

  • no business address or company registration
  • manufacturer stock photos as product images
  • prices dramatically below market with no explanation
  • no return policy or extremely restrictive terms
  • fake countdown timers and scarcity indicators
  • reviews that read as fabricated or templated
Authority Verification Signals

Verifiable technical markers required for high entity authority:

  • verifiable business registration and address
  • real product photographs not manufacturer stock images
  • third-party reviews on independent platforms (Trustpilot, Google)
  • clear return and refund policy with process details
  • specific supply chain or sourcing information
  • customer service contact with response time commitments
Structural Alignment Gaps

Inconsistencies that cause semantic friction and attribution failure:

  • homepage claims premium but product pages show dropshipped goods
  • claims handmade or artisan but product images are manufacturer stock
  • homepage says ethically sourced but no supply chain information
  • claims exclusive products but same items found on Amazon and AliExpress
